Explain the P.A.S.S technique Regarding extinguishing fires?

Health
1 answer:
masha68 [24]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

Discharge the extinguisher within its effective range using the P.A.S.S. technique (pull, aim, squeeze, sweep). Back away from an extinguished fire in case it flames up again. Evacuate immediately if the extinguisher is empty and the fire is not out.

The FITT principle is an exercise guide that can help people determine how long and how hard they should exercise. Every person is different and how they should exercise may depend on their age, sex, and current fitness level.

FITT is an acronym that stands for the four components of fitness:

  • Frequency - for example, someone can exercise every day, and someone else twice a week.
  • Intensity - jogging is a low-intensity cardio exercise, while there are high-intensity (HIIT) exercises as well.
  • Time - e.g. someone may exercise 30 or 60 minutes a day
  • Type - you could do cardio, strength training, or the combination of two.
